  139. }
  140. Future<KeyGenResult> generateKey(String password) async {
  141. // Create a master key
  142. final masterKey = CryptoUtil.generateKey();
  143. // Create a recovery key
  144. final recoveryKey = CryptoUtil.generateKey();
  145. // Encrypt master key and recovery key with each other
  146. final encryptedMasterKey = CryptoUtil.encryptSync(masterKey, recoveryKey);
  147. final encryptedRecoveryKey = CryptoUtil.encryptSync(recoveryKey, masterKey);
  148. // Derive a key from the password that will be used to encrypt and
  149. // decrypt the master key
  150. final kekSalt = CryptoUtil.getSaltToDeriveKey();
  151. final derivedKeyResult =
  152. await CryptoUtil.deriveSensitiveKey(utf8.encode(password), kekSalt);
  153. // Encrypt the key with this derived key
  154. final encryptedKeyData =
  155. CryptoUtil.encryptSync(masterKey, derivedKeyResult.key);
  156. // Generate a public-private keypair and encrypt the latter
  157. final keyPair = await CryptoUtil.generateKeyPair();
  158. final encryptedSecretKeyData =
  159. CryptoUtil.encryptSync(keyPair.sk, masterKey);
  160. final attributes = KeyAttributes(
  161. Sodium.bin2base64(kekSalt),
  162. Sodium.bin2base64(encryptedKeyData.encryptedData),
  163. Sodium.bin2base64(encryptedKeyData.nonce),
  164. Sodium.bin2base64(keyPair.pk),
  165. Sodium.bin2base64(encryptedSecretKeyData.encryptedData),
  166. Sodium.bin2base64(encryptedSecretKeyData.nonce),
  167. derivedKeyResult.memLimit,
  168. derivedKeyResult.opsLimit,
  169. Sodium.bin2base64(encryptedMasterKey.encryptedData),
  170. Sodium.bin2base64(encryptedMasterKey.nonce),
  171. Sodium.bin2base64(encryptedRecoveryKey.encryptedData),
  172. Sodium.bin2base64(encryptedRecoveryKey.nonce),
  173. );
  174. final privateAttributes = PrivateKeyAttributes(Sodium.bin2base64(masterKey),
  175. Sodium.bin2hex(recoveryKey), Sodium.bin2base64(keyPair.sk));
  176. return KeyGenResult(attributes, privateAttributes);
